如何在Python中为PHP网页应用暴露API?
我想做一个股票选择游戏,挑战我的朋友,看看谁能用一百万美元做得更好。我打算用一个Python模块从Yahoo财经的API获取股票数据。然后,我希望我的朋友能登录这个网页应用(用PHP做的),用他虚拟的美元买卖股票。
那么,我该怎么把这个Python模块和网页应用连接起来呢?我希望我说得能让人明白!
1 个回答
0
有很多种方法:
- HTTP(可以看看Tornado Web或者类似的东西)
- 套接字(Sockets)
- 数据库(比如MySQL)
- 甚至可以用一个文本文件
当然,这些都是在假设你想让Python程序一直运行的情况下。如果只是定时执行的话,使用定时任务(cron job)也可以,具体可以参考这个链接:http://en.wikipedia.org/wiki/Cron